I looked thru my 1950 Gray-Bonney catalog and it's not in there.It's of a newer design than the ones in the catalog I have.Gray and Bonney went their seperate ways in 1961 so I'd date it between 1950 and 1961,leaning toward the later end of that time frame since it's a different design all together from whats in my 1950 catalog.
